Makhana roast namkeen

INGREDIENTS:
*Makhana (Foxnut) - 1 cup
*Ghee- 2 tbsp
*Curry leaves- 1 sprig
*Roasted gram dal- 1 tbsp
*Peanuts- 1 tbsp
*Raisins- 2 tbsp
*Salt- to taste
*Red chilli powder- 1/2 tsp
*Turmeric powder- 1/4 tsp
*Chaat masala- 1 tsp
*Jeera powder- 1/2 tsp

PROCEDURE:
*Heat 1 tbsp of ghee in a kadhai, add makhana to it and keep roasting it on low flame for about 5 mins while stirring continuously.
*Now add another tsp of ghee and add some salt and red chilli powder and roast it on low flame for another 5 mins.
*How to check if makhana are roasted properly? 
Break a makhana and if it breaks easily while making a crunchy sound, then it's done.
*Remove makhana in a bowl and set it aside.
*Now heat 1 tsp ghee in a kadhai, add curry leaves and let it get crispy.
*Now add peanuts and chana dal and fry till golden in colour.
*Now add raisins and fry till it puffs up.
*Now add makhana, turmeric, some salt, red chilli powder, chaat masala and mix well.
*Roast it on low flame for another 2 mins.
*Let it cool down completely and then store it in an airtight container. 
*Stays good for 1 week.
